About 1 Chepstow Drive

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

1 Chepstow Drive is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Oldham (OL1 4TF). It has a recorded floor area of 75 m² (around 807 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1996-2002 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(December 2024) shows a C (score 74). When first surveyed in July 2011 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while window ef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 87).

Most recent transfer was January 2025 at £142,000 — fresh data.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2004. Past consents include an extension and a conservatory,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Across 2002–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£202,000 is 42.3% above the 2025 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£176/sq ft) was about 136.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
